General Description
HEMIDESMUS INDICA (Indian Sersaperilla) Plant Introduction: It is a creeper and available in Bengal and various states of India; kinds of tropical-American smilax esp. the Jamaica "sersaperilla" is the chief sourse of the medicinal sersaperilla. Germination takes place from the old root during rain fall. Leaves are hairy, ovate and 1-1 inch in size having a stain. Stalk is inch in size. Broken root is aromatic. Florescence and fructi-fication take place in rainy season and winter respectively. Name: Sanskrit-Sariba, Shyama, Gopbadhu Ananta Mul; Hindi Sarmıa, Kalishar, Dudhi; Marathi-Ananta Mool; Gujrati-Kapri Oriya-Gupapanmul; Tamil-Nannari; English Indian Sersaperilla; Latin-Hemidesmus Indica. Opinions of different Physicians
- Charak - It is an effective medicine in the treatment of haematemesis.
- Chakradutta-It removes all kinds of piles and boils.
- This drug has been accepted in the British Pharmacopoeia (Dutt's Materia medica).
- Dymock - It is applied to the eyes in case of swelling.
- Watt - Compound prescription of this drug with milk or sugar serves febrifugal pupose for boys. It is a tonic.
